The vector <4  -7>is orthogonal to the vector <3  k>. The vector <2  m> is orthogonal to the vector <3  k>. Find m.

The dot product of orthogonal vectors   = 0

 

So

 

4*3 + -7*k  = 0

12 - 7k  = 0

12 = 7k

k  = 12/7

 

And

 

2*3 +  (12/7)* m  = 0

6 + (12/7)m  = 0

 

(12/7)m  = - 6

m = -6(7/12)   =  - 7/2
